Publisher's Synopsis

Tom McInnes investigates the suspicious death of a juror and becomes embroiled in a conspiracy of greed and jury tampering that reaches to the state's highest courts. When a young woman asks Tom to investigate her mother's death in a small-town hospital, his first instinct is to refuse the case. But as the woman reveals the suspicious circumstances of a simple food poisoning turned deadly, he reluctantly finds himself intrigued. As he and his investigator, Joey, delve into the mother's death, an attempt is made on Tom's life, the state bar threatens disbarment and he finds himself accused of murdering a fellow lawyer. With the help of a beautiful Asian-American psychologist turned jury expert, his search for the truth uncovers a conspiracy of legal chicanery beginning at the highest levels of government and backed up by cold-blooded killers. Filled with unexpected reversals and treachery, A Clean Kill will keep even the most jaded mystery-reader guessing.
